    Poor tactics.
    Until the 93rd minute, the most passes made by Cardiff without Derby touching the ball was 4. And that was for the goal. Mostly it was two passes before Derby got the ball back.

    Against Forest, the team strung five passes together on one occasion.

    Will be interesting to see if Warnock persists with these tactics in the Premier League.

    IMO it does matter who is in the team at the moment. They are obviously under orders to hoof the ball upfield at the 1st chance. When we were playing well at the start of the season we got the ball forward quickly. But it wasn't aimless and we mixed it up a bit. Many of our long balls are hit and hope. They must be because they are lobbed forward when players aren't facing forward. But Grujic is needed as long as Warnock does lets him play his game.
